Leadership Styles

By Poonam sharma ECE

Under leadership style the subordinate are motivated in such a way that they start following the leader after having been impressed with his behaviour. In this way with the help of the subordinates the objectives of the enterprise are easily obtained. The methods with the help of which a manager establishes his effect on his subordinates are called "styles of leadership". Different managers can have different leadership style.For example,the leadership style of a manager can be based on love,another manager may have the leadership style of getting work with the help of force,still another manager have mixed styles of leadership.

* MOTIVATIONAL LEADERSHIP STYLE*
The method which are used by the manager to influence the behaviour of the subordinates include the motivational style which may be called the chief style in the category. Under this style the employees are motivated with a view to utilising thier maximum capability.Motivation leadership style is of two kinds.
(1)-Positive leadership style--When a leader satisfies his followers by economic and non economic incentives to get their co operation for the attainment of the objectives of the organisation,it is called "positive type of leadership".Economic incentives mean increase in pay,share in profit and non economic incentive include their feeling,participation in taking decision etc.
(2)-Nagitive motivation-Under this style the employees are motivated not by some economic or non economic incentives but by some unhelpful behaviour.It is only because of this that it is called nagitive style of leadership. It includes getting work through,removing from the job,reduction from the salary.
            *Power Based Leadership Styles*
as the name of the style suggests the leader uses his power under this style the use of power does not mean that the leader always keeps an unnecessary pressure on his followers,but all the style in this category are related with the authority of the leader.
(a)-Autocretic leadership style - This style is also known as the leader-centerad style under this styly the leader keeps all the authority centered in his hands and the employees have to perform the work without changing any of his orders.If any employe is careless in his work performance,he is punished.Concequently the responsibility of the success or failure of management remains with the manager.
Characteristics-
{1}=Formal Relations- This style creates formal relations among the leader and his followers.Formal relations mean relations with individuals in accordance with the orgational structure.
{2}=Single man decisions-In this style of leadership the manager himself takes all the decisions.
{3}=Only downword communication-The thinkings and suggestions of the employees are meaningless in this style of leadership.
  -Advantages-
(1)-Quick and clear decisions-Because of the centerilised authority all the decisions are teken by a single individual and hence there is no unnecessary delay and they are compratively clear.
(2)-Satisfactory work- Since the work performance of the employees is under strict control,the quantity and quality of the work happen to be satisfactory.
     -Disadvantages-
(1)-Lack of Motivation- This style does motivate the manager but it lowers the morale of the employees.
(2)-Less Productivity-When the morale of the employees falls, it directly affects productivity.
          -DEMOCRATIC LEADERSHIP STYLE-
This style is also known as group centred leadership style. These days this leadership style is very much in vogue.Under this decisions regarding different works are not taken by the manager alone but they are taken in consultation with the employees.
                    - CHARACTERISTICS-
(1)-Cooperative Relation- The chief characteristic of this style is the existence of cooperative relations among the managers and the employees.
(2)-Positive Motivation- In this style the employees are motivated by economic and non-economic incentives.
(3)-Group Decision-making -All the decision are taken by the managers with the cooperation of the subordinates.
                  -ADVANTAGES-
(1)-High Morale- Under this style the enthusiasm of the managers and the employees is sky-high.Both consider each other their well-wishers.
(2)-Creation of more efficiency and productivity-Since the employees are participants in the decision-making,they give full cooperation in implementing them.In this way their efficiency increase.
(3)-Availablity of Sufficient time for Constructive work- Under this leadership style the workload of the managers gets decreased. By using their spare time constructively they make the development and expansion of the enterprise possible.
                  -DISADVANTAGES-
(1)-Requirement of Educated Subordinates- The chief characteristic of this leadership style is that the subordinates are made partners in taking decisions, so much so that some little affairs are left to them.
(2)-Delay in Decision- It is clear that while taking decision the subordinates are always consulted.
         * FREE-REIN LEADERSHIP STYLE *                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                  
This leadership is also described as individual central style. In this style the manager or the leader takes little interest in managerial functions and the subordinate are lefton their own.
 -Characteristics-
(1)-Full faith in subordinate- a prominent characteristics of this style is that the manager consider their subordinate capable,active and full faith in them.
(2)-Independant decision-making system- In this style the management related decisions are taken by the subordinate instead of the manager.
They can, however, consult the managers.
               * RESULT BASED *
In this style of leadership the manager keeps in mind the result of work.Under this leadership style two arguments are given with regard to the attainment of the object of the organitation.In this way the result based leadership style is of two types--
(1)-Employee oriented leadership style-In this the leader consider his followers above all the otheres this concept is based on idea that if the employee are treated in a human way,their feeling are respected,their problem are solved and work conditions are improved etc.
(2)-Production oriented leadership-In this style more attantion is paid to the increase in production rather than human walfare.This style is based on the idea that by adopting new techniques of production.
* CONCLUSION *
Different style of leadership have been studied in three parts and all the part have their merits and demerits respectively.One style may be useul in a particular situations while another may be in some other situtions.
It is not easy to say which style is in every way. The work style of the manager,the knowledge of the follewers,conditionsof work are some of the factors which are kept in mind while choosing the leadership style.
